Welcome to this 7 week study that I feel all believers need to hear.  The Armor of God by Priscilla Shirer has struck a chord with me that I hope I'll never get over.  We desperately need to be intimate with the pieces and parts of the armor that Paul talks about so that we can be armed and protected to fight against the darkness.  The darkness that can so easily set us on a path to destruction, breakup personal relationships and our relationship with God.  It is packed with Godly wisdom shared by Priscilla Shirer, His word which holds all truths, a study that you'll cry out,  "I want more.".

This blog is for you to share your thoughts, gold nuggets you've found, the prayers you develop from daily Intel, and maybe just a word of encouragement  as we work on the daily lessons. The study is packed so carve out the time to do your daily work so that you can get the most impact.
